Historic scrolls saved after synagogue catches on fire

A weekend fire damaged parts of the Chabad of Greater Orlando. No one was inside at the time, but six Torah scrolls were present, including one more than 200 years old that survived the Holocaust. Firefighters used flashlights and thermal imaging cameras to locate the scrolls, all of which were saved. On Sunday, Rabbi Dovid Dubov rushed to retrieve the Torah from firefighters. By Monday, he was back outside the synagogue, leading evening prayers.

Crosley Green continues to fight for freedom

Crosley Green is still fighting for his freedom more than a year after returning to prison for a murder he maintains he did not commit. Green, who spent over three decades behind bars, was released after a court ruled he was wrongfully convicted. However, he was sent back to prison when the state appealed the decision.

Amtrak launches 'Floridian' train route linking Chicago, Miami

Amtrak is introducing the "Floridian" train route, offering direct, round-trip service between Chicago and Miami. The route will include stops in Jacksonville, Orlando, and Tampa. The limited-time route is set to make its inaugural trip on November 10.

Jury selected for man charged in TikTok influencer's death

A jury has been selected for the trial of Devin Perkins, who faces vehicular homicide charges in connection with a 2022 crash that killed three people, including TikTok influencer Ali Spice, whose real name was Alexandra Dulin.
